Right now we're looking for a

Health Information Services Clerk to work in our

Health Information Services Department

Location:
Humber River Hospital - Wilson site


Hours of work:
Must be available for day shift Monday to Friday 8 a.m. to 4 p.m.


Hourly rate:
$24.351/hr - $25.217/hr


Responsibilities:


  • Quantitative analysis and qualitative analysis.
  • Processing and scanning Patient Health Information.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Requi

rements:


  • Previous experience in a Health Record Department in an acute care facility.
  • Previous experience with Meditech scanning of patient records.
  • Demonstrated knowledge of Terminal Digit Filing.
  • Computer literacy (Meditech proficient).
  • Typing skills of 40 wpm.
  • Knowledge of Quantitative Analysis and Qualitative Analysis processes.
  • Demonstrated accuracy and attention to detail.
  • Knowledge of medical terminology an asset.
  • Demonstrated effective written and verbal English skills.
  • Ability to deal courteously and tactfully with patients, physicians, staff and the public.
  • Ability to work cooperatively as part of a team.
  • Ability to work independently with mínimal supervision.
  • Excellent attendance and discipline free record is a requirement

Applicants may be required to successfully complete full administrative testing, to include typing speed, medical terminology and MS Office.
